What companies run services between Saffron Walden, England and University College London, Greater London, England?

Greater Anglia operates a train from Audley End to London Liverpool Street every 30 minutes. Tickets cost £20–40 and the journey takes 1h 3m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from High Street to University College London via Coach Station, Tottenham Hale Station, Tottenham Hale Bus Station, and Euston Square in around 2h 53m.
